1992 Toyota Camry vs 1992 Volvo 960
Complaints, recalls, TSBs, investigations and safety ratings side by side, from official federal data. Last verified Aug 8, 2026. Raw complaint counts are not adjusted for sales volume.
| Metric | 1992 Toyota Camry | 1992 Volvo 960 |
|---|---|---|
| NHTSA complaints | 565 | 21 |
| Recall campaigns | 0 | 0 |
| Service bulletins (TSBs) | 35 | 72 |
| Investigations | 3 | 1 |
| Crash reports | 32 | 0 |
| Fire reports | 19 | 2 |
| NCAP overall rating | — | — |
| EPA MPG (combined) | 19–22 | 19 |
| Median reported incident mileage | 126,000 mi | — |

Method. Complaints are unique NHTSA reports. A vehicle that sold more units will naturally accumulate more complaints — use shares and read the underlying reports before drawing conclusions.
